On August 7 at 5 PM, the American Mural Project hosts AMERICA 250: History After Hours, featuring a film, lecture, and exhibit about Connecticut’s Great Flood of 1955. This one-time event offers a thoughtful look at a pivotal moment in local history through multiple engaging formats. Located at 90 Whiting Street in Winsted, it’s a compelling way to connect with the region’s past in a welcoming cultural space.
